Nvidia new AI tech turns video game graphics into slop as fans are outraged
Nvidia's new DLSS 5 technology, which incorporates generative AI, has faced significant backlash from gamers who claim it degrades visual quality, turning game graphics into "AI slop." Despite Nvidia's assurances that developers retain artistic control, early examples like Resident Evil Requiem show altered character appearances, leading to widespread criticism and negative reception online. Publishers like Capcom and Ubisoft have expressed support, with the technology slated for a wider release this autumn.
